2. Historical Context
Understanding the historical context of 1977 is crucial for comprehending the impact of Elvis Presley’s death. The cultural landscape of the late 1970s, marked by shifting social norms, evolving musical trends, and a changing political climate, provides essential background for interpreting the public’s reaction to Elvis’s passing. Examining this context illuminates the significance of his death within a specific historical moment.
The rise of disco, the punk rock movement, and evolving trends in popular music shaped the musical environment in which Elvis’s death occurred. His passing represented the end of an era for many, signifying a shift away from the rock and roll dominance that he had helped establish. Considering the broader musical trends of the time provides insight into how Elvis’s legacy was perceived and positioned within the evolving narrative of popular music history. For example, the burgeoning punk rock movement often positioned itself in direct opposition to the perceived establishment figures of rock and roll, which impacted the immediate reception of Elvis’s legacy.
Furthermore, the sociopolitical climate of the late 1970s influenced the public’s response to Elvis’s death. The post-Vietnam War era and the ongoing Watergate scandal had created a sense of disillusionment and uncertainty within American society. Elvis’s death, for many, compounded this sense of loss and marked the passing of a cultural icon who had represented a more optimistic and stable period in American history. Examining these broader societal factors provides a more nuanced understanding of the public grieving process and the collective sense of loss experienced following Elvis’s death.

Frequently Asked Questions
This section addresses common inquiries regarding the date and circumstances surrounding Elvis Presley’s death, providing clear and accurate information.
Question 1: What is the precise date of Elvis Presley’s death?
Elvis Presley died on August 16, 1977.
Question 2: Where did Elvis Presley die?
He died at his Memphis, Tennessee home, Graceland.
Question 3: What was the official cause of Elvis Presley’s death?
Cardiac arrhythmia, often attributed to prescription drug use, was cited as the official cause of death.
Question 4: Was there any controversy surrounding the circumstances of his death?
The circumstances surrounding Elvis’s death, particularly regarding prescription drug use, generated considerable public discussion and some controversy. Various theories and speculations arose following his death, but the official cause remains cardiac arrhythmia.
Question 5: How did the public react to Elvis Presley’s death?
Public reaction was widespread and intense. Fans around the world mourned the loss of the iconic figure, with many expressing disbelief and grief. Media coverage was extensive, reflecting the significant impact of his death on popular culture.
Question 6: How is Elvis Presley remembered today?
Elvis continues to be remembered as a pivotal figure in music and popular culture. His music remains popular, Graceland serves as a major tourist attraction, and his image continues to be recognized globally. His legacy as the “King of Rock and Roll” endures, inspiring artists and entertaining fans across generations.
